Who Needs Alerts Terms and Conditions:
01
Businesses or organizations that provide alerts services to their customers or users. These could include companies offering stock market alerts, weather alerts, emergency alerts, or any other type of information or notification service.
02
Individuals who provide alerts or notifications to others through a platform or service. This could include bloggers, influencers, or professionals who send regular alerts or updates to their subscribers or followers.
03
Any individual or entity that wants to establish or define the terms and conditions under which alerts or notifications will be provided. This could be important to clarify expectations, protect rights, or establish legal responsibilities between the provider and the recipient of the alerts.
